Understanding Different Roofing Materials



Picking the right roof product is important for guaranteeing your home's protection and long life. You'll locate several options offered, each with its one-of-a-kind benefits. Asphalt shingles are prominent for their price and simplicity of installation, making them a fantastic selection for lots of home owners. Steel roof, on the various other hand, offers outstanding longevity and can withstand extreme weather, plus it's energy-efficient. If you're seeking a much more conventional appearance, wood trembles provide all-natural elegance and exceptional insulation yet call for even more upkeep. Slate tiles are extremely durable and can last for years, though they include a higher price. Finally, consider synthetic choices that mimic the look of conventional products while being lighter and more immune to the aspects. Assess your budget plan, visual preferences, and upkeep willingness to determine which product best matches your requirements.

Solar Reflectivity Perks



While you may focus on style and sturdiness when selecting roof covering materials, taking into consideration solar reflectivity is important for increasing power effectiveness and eco-friendliness. A roofing with high solar reflectivity shows more sunshine, minimizing warm absorption and keeping your home colder. This implies your air conditioning will not have to function as hard, causing reduced power bills and a smaller sized carbon footprint. Additionally, cooler roof coverings can assist reduce the city warm island effect, adding to a much more comfy atmosphere in your area. By selecting reflective roofing products, you're not just improving your home's energy performance; you're likewise making a positive effect on the planet. Upkeep Demands and Longevity



When picking roof covering products, recognizing upkeep needs and longevity is important for your investment. Different products included varying maintenance demands, so you'll want to choose one that fits your way of living. For example, asphalt shingles normally need normal examinations and occasional repairs, while steel roofing systems usually need marginal maintenance.


Take into consideration how much effort and time you agree to devote to maintenance. If you prefer low-maintenance choices, products like slate or floor tile could be ideal, as they can last for decades with little treatment.


Long life is also essential; some products, like asphalt, last around 20 years, while others, like metal or slate, can withstand for half a century or even more. Spending in a durable roof product can conserve you cash in the lengthy run, as you won't need to change it as frequently. Weigh your choices very carefully to accomplish the ideal equilibrium of upkeep and life expectancy for your home.
